The Life of Elves is a fantasy novel by Muriel Barbery, the French author known for The Elegance of the Hedgehog. Published in 2016, this work shifts away from her earlier domestic narratives toward a fully realized world of elves and their experience of time, consciousness, and mortality.
The novel explores the inner lives of elves through philosophical inquiry rather than conventional adventure narrative. Barbery constructs a meditation on existence itself - how immortal beings perceive moments, seasons, and the passage of time that shapes human experience. The prose is contemplative and precise, examining what it means to live with awareness stretched across centuries rather than decades. Readers drawn to lyrical, character-driven fantasy that privileges introspection over plot will find this a distinctive entry in the genre.
This is not a quest narrative filled with battles and quests. Instead, Barbery uses the elf world as a lens to examine philosophy, memory, and the texture of conscious experience. Fans of her earlier work will recognize her meditative style applied to a fantastical setting.
